Problem 1 [35 pts (5 pts each)]: Weekend trip to Vegas. i. An American roulette wheel has 38 numbered slots: 2 are green, 18 are red, and 18 are black. When the wheel is spun, a marble, rolling in the opposite direction, will eventually land in one of the slots. We record the sequence of outcomes when the wheel is spun five times. How many 5-spin sequence outcomes are possible? ii. How many 5-spin outcomes are all of the same color? iii. How many times must the wheel be spun before we can be sure that the marble landed on one of the numbered slots at least five times? Explain your answer. iv. A standard 52-card deck has four suits (Hearts, Diamonds, Clubs, and Spades) and each suit has 13 ranks (2,3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10,Jack, Queen,King, Ace). The face cards are Jack, Queen, and King. How many ways are there to be dealt any 2 cards from a 52-card deck? (We are counting as distinct the same two cards received in a different order.) v. How many ways are there to be dealt Blackjack? To be dealt Blackjack, either the first card is an Ace and the second card is a face card or a 10, or the first card is a face card or a 10 and the second card is an Ace. (Again we are counting as distinct the same two cards received in a different order.) vi. How many ways can you be dealt two cards such that the first card is a spade and the second card is a face card? vii. How many ways can you pick three cards such that the first card is a spade, the second card is a one-eyed Jack, and the third card is a face card? (There are two one-eyed Jacks in a standard deck: the Jack of Hearts and the Jack of Spades. Hint: Break the problem down into 3 disjoint cases for the type of card received 1st, 2nd, and 3rd.
